we have started looking into reports about jordan a few days ago, and we have already identified several occasions where he has been acting in ways that we don’t consider to be acceptable for a member of our community team. it may still take us a few more days to come to final conclusions for how we will proceed with this, as this is something that needs time for a proper review and discussions within the team. we all have lives outside of lemmy, where we need and want to spend our time, and something like this takes hours to properly review.
one of the things we have already discussed will be establishing an internal CoC for community team members and people higher up in the team, which includes ensuring that we keep a certain level of professionalism in our interactions, even if another party doesn’t. we’re obviously all humans, but that doesn’t mean we don’t have responsibility for our actions, especially if it’s not a one-off thing. we will also consider if this may be something to establish for community moderators in general, but for now our primary focus is on people in positions above a regular user or moderator.

Thank you for bringing up the transphobia. For the vast majority of trans people, it causes us a lot of mental harm to read through that awfulness. That’s a big part of why Blahaj is so strict about it with moderation, it’s a shield to protect its users, who mostly would rather miss out on some good interactions than deal with any transphobic psychic damage.
Part of all this is that we rely on allies to let us know when someone has been transphobic. It keeps us safe from that psychic damage, and is an important way to show us that you care about our existence. So accusing someone of it, either negligently or deliberately, directly to a trans person, is a huge violation of that trust. Using that accusation as a bludgeon against someone you don’t like is pawbably the worst thing you could do to a trans person, outside of being directly transphobic yourself.
